Output 66a14c5b0d8528cc69128eeecee716a807ae3aaeac4fd209733347b7ae5fdf54:0

value
1089000
script pubkey
OP_0 OP_PUSHBYTES_20 d38e331de9bc1159f0b15078497451e4d0bfa6b9
address
bc1q6w8rx80fhsg4nu932puyjaz3ungtlf4eaak8aq
transaction
66a14c5b0d8528cc69128eeecee716a807ae3aaeac4fd209733347b7ae5fdf54